Broken or Damaged Hinges

Over time, hinges be damaged and stiff due to the daily strain. Accidental bumps or drops can also cause damage. It is important to deal with these issues as soon as you can, to avoid further damage and potentially expensive repairs.

There are several ways to fix damaged or broken hinges depending on the kind of hinge. If you have a screw-in style hinge, you could try using bondo or wood putty and filling the hole. This is temporary solution that will wear away over time. You can also buy a cabinet hinge repair plate that is big enough to cover the damaged area and comes with new holes to screw into.

Another option is to use dowels and epoxy. This is a permanent solution but requires some technical know-how. You'll need to measure the hole size and buy dowels that are similar in diameter. The dowels will need to be cut to the proper size, and then glued in place using epoxy. The dowels should be pushed into the wood until they are flush. This will ensure that the screws will be able to hold on the hinges after you reattach them.

Damaged Lintels

Lintels are vital to the structural integrity and strength of your structure. They aid in balancing the brick walls that protect windows, doors, and other openings. They are made of a variety materials, but they are susceptible to deterioration due to aging and damp. This can lead to their collapse and put the structure at risk. In order to avoid the expense of replacement of lintels, it is vital that you have your lintels repaired when they are damaged.

Cracks visible above doors and windows are usually the first indication of problems with lintels. These will often appear as stepped vertical cracks that move diagonally up and in from the edge of the opening. This type of cracking is an signal that the lintel is no longer able to support the wall it is above.

If you are unsure whether your lintel is damaged, you should seek the assistance of a qualified structural engineer to assess your building. They can give you guidance on the best method to repair your lintel.

Steel rods can be used to strengthen concrete lintels, increasing their strength and durability. These steel rods may be corroded over time, and expand which causes the concrete above to crack. A lintel repair near me must include the replacement of this steel as well as a waterproofing treatment to stop any future problems.

Wood lintels can also be affected by dampness which can lead to wood rot. This will require repairs to the lintel. In this case, it may be necessary for the lintel that is in use to be replaced with a new one made of bar helicals. These reinforcement bars are bonded with anchor grout, forming a strong beam for masonry. These reinforcement bars are a great replacement for traditional timber lintels.
